Introduction

Walk into an older industrial control room and you may find plenty of equipment that still does its job every day. The challenge is not always the controller itself. Sometimes, one small I/O block can become the part that stops the process from running normally.

The GE IC660BBA026 is a good example. Built for the Genius I/O system, this 24/48 VDC analog input block connects field devices that use current signals, including the widely used 4–20 mA signal. It provides six isolated analog input channels, giving a control system a practical way to collect process values from several field instruments.

So, what does this actually mean for non-automation engineers? In short, the module enables the control system to monitor field operating conditions. For instance, a transmitter can measure pressure, flow, or other process parameters, convert the readings into current signals, and transmit them to the controller via the IC660BBA026 module.

That simple connection can be extremely important.


Why the GE IC660BBA026 Still Matters in the Field

One useful way to understand the IC660BBA026 is to think of it as a translator between field instruments and the control system.

This module features six mutually isolated 4–20 mA input circuits, with each channel capable of providing loop power to current-source devices. This channel-to-channel isolation is particularly useful when a single I/O module must handle multiple field signals.

Additionally, the module supports input diagnostics, including under-range/over-range alarms, high/low limit alarms, and wire-break detection. These features not only provide signal values ​​but also assist maintenance personnel in quickly identifying signal faults or wiring issues.

Another practical advantage is flexibility in signal processing. The input conversion time can be selected from 16.6 ms to 400 ms. A longer conversion time can improve resolution and noise rejection, while a shorter setting can be useful when faster updates are needed.

For an existing Genius installation, this matters because replacing one compatible module can be much simpler than changing an entire control architecture. The original field wiring, controller configuration and network structure may already be established. Finding the correct replacement can therefore save troubleshooting time and reduce unnecessary changes.


A Small Module With a Big Maintenance Role

This is where the search for hard-to-find automation parts becomes a very real maintenance issue.

A failed I/O block does not necessarily mean that a complete production system needs to be redesigned. In many cases, the immediate requirement is much more straightforward: identify the failed component, verify the exact model and configuration, and find a compatible replacement.

The GE IC660BBA026 can be particularly useful in applications where multiple analog field signals need to remain connected to a Genius distributed I/O network. Six isolated channels in one block help keep the installation organized, while built-in diagnostics can make troubleshooting easier. The module is also rated for 18–56 VDC operating voltage, with 1 µA input resolution and 0.1% full-scale accuracy at 25°C.

This kind of replacement work is not limited to GE equipment. Maintenance departments often source different brands at the same time. One order may involve GE I/O, PLC components, drives and Fanuc spare parts for another machine. What matters is not simply finding a component that looks similar, but matching the exact part number and electrical function.

That is especially important with the IC660BBA026 because the closely related IC660BBA106 uses a different power arrangement. The IC660BBA026 is the 24/48 VDC version, while the IC660BBA106 is designed for 115 VAC/125 VDC power.

For maintenance teams, that distinction can save a lot of time. Before ordering a replacement, checking the complete model number, power supply, input type and Genius network configuration is a simple step that can prevent a much bigger problem later.


Conclusion

The GE IC660BBA026 may be a compact component, but its role in an industrial control system is anything but minor. By handling six isolated analog current inputs and providing useful diagnostics and configurable conversion times, it gives existing Genius I/O installations a practical way to keep field signals connected to the control system.

For today's maintenance teams, the real benefit is often continuity. When an established automation system is working well, there may be little reason to replace everything simply because one component has failed.

Sometimes the smarter approach is much simpler: find the right part, verify the configuration, and get the system moving again.

FAQ

Which signal architecture does the IC660BBA026 accommodate?

It accepts 4–20 mA and 0–25 mA current signals, making it suitable for current-output transmitters used in industrial process applications.

How does channel-to-channel isolation enhance the module's functionality?

All six input points are isolated. This separation helps prevent one field circuit from directly affecting the others and supports cleaner signal acquisition in distributed I/O installations.

What operating-voltage envelope should engineers verify before deployment?

The block operates within an 18–56 VDC range, with a nominal 24/48 VDC configuration. The installed power arrangement should therefore be verified before replacement.

Why is the IC660BBA026's selectable conversion time significant?

Its input conversion time can be selected from approximately 16.6 ms to 400 ms. This allows the application to balance response speed, resolution and noise rejection according to process requirements.

How precise is the analog acquisition capability of IC660BBA026?

The documented input accuracy is 0.1% of full-scale reading, with 1 µA resolution.
